About Cordula Göke
Cordula Göke is a scholar working on Oceanography,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law and Ecology, having authored 12 papers that have together received 333 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Coastal and Marine Management (4 papers),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(4 papers) and Marine and coastal plant biology (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Oceanography (120 citations), Aquatic Science (64 citations) and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law (90 citations). Cordula Göke has collaborated with scholars based in Denmark, Sweden and Poland. Frequent co-authors include Karsten Dahl, Alf B. Josefson, Christian Mohn, Annette Bruhn, Anne S. Meyer, Xiaoru Hou, Bodo Saake, Thorsten Johannes Skovbjerg Balsby, Mette Møller Nielsen and Michael Bo Rasmussen. Their work appears in journals such as PLoS ONE, Marine Ecology Progress Series and Journal of Biogeography.
